NR 17-005: Nashville District announces new firewood policy
NASHVILLE, Tenn. (March 6, 2017) – The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ers Nashville District announces a new firewood policy is now in effect, and seeks the public’s cooperation to prevent the spread of forest insects and disease at campgrounds in the Cumberland River Basin.

Eau Galle Recreation and Dam using geothermal power to go green
SPRING VALLEY, Wis. – The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, St. Paul District’s Eau Galle Recreation and Dam is going green by using geothermal energy.

Corps awards contract to build temporary boat launch during Isabella Dam construction
The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ers Sacramento District awarded a $5.7 million contract Dec. 23 to Spectrum-Straub JV of Sacramento to construct a temporary boat launch and parking at French Gulch Recreation Area as part of the Isabella Lake Dam Safety Modification Project.

North Murfreesboro Greenway Project completes recreation improvements
MURFREESBORO, Tenn. (Dec. 14, 2016) – With ribbon cutting and fanfare, officials opened the North Murfreesboro Greenway today, delivering new hiking, jogging, cycling and horseback riding opportunities to the public.
